sim: add framework for declaring init callbacks locally

To facilitate decentralized module initialization/registration with an
eye towards multi-target support, add a framework to detect init calls
declared in the source and automatically call them.  This is akin to
gdb's _initialize_xxx framework for letting modules autodiscover.

/* Install a list of modules.
If this fails, no modules are left installed. */
SIM_RC
sim_module_install_list (SIM_DESC sd, MODULE_INSTALL_FN * const *modules,
size_t modules_len)
{
size_t i;
for (i = 0; i < modules_len; ++i)
{
MODULE_INSTALL_FN *modp = modules[i];
if (modp != NULL && modp (sd) != SIM_RC_OK)
{
sim_module_uninstall (sd);
SIM_ASSERT (STATE_MODULES (sd) == NULL);
return SIM_RC_FAIL;
}
}
return SIM_RC_OK;
}
